Vendors Under Suspension or Debarment by the Administration Division of Purchasing of Missouri

This page provides information on vendors that have been suspended or debarred by the Administration Division of Purchasing of Missouri. When a vendor is suspended or debarred, they are not allowed to participate in state contracts for a specified period. This action is taken to ensure accountability and protect public funds from misconduct or poor performance.
